NTPC- The Power Giant

It is the largest power generating company in INDIA. Established in NOV’ 1975. Has installed capacity of 29,394 MW. It has 15 Coal based, 7 Gas based and 4 Power

Stations in joint ventures. It plans to be a 75000 MW company by 2017. It has diversified into hydro power, coal mining,

power equipment manufacturing, power trading and distribution.

MAJOR COMPONENTS OF C.H.P

WAGON TIPPLER• Wagons from coal yard come to

the tipplers and are emptied here• The process is performed by slip-

ring motor of rating 55KW,415V,1480RPM.

• This motor turns the wagon by 135 degrees and the coal falls directly on the conveyer belt.

Page 7: ntpc ppt

CONVEYER

• There are 14 conveyers in the plant.• They are 1m wide,3cm thick and made of chemically treated vulcanized

rubber and move with speed of 250-300m/min.• Motors employed for conveyers has a capacity of 150hp.• Have a capacity of carrying a coal at the rate of 400 tons per hour.• Few are double belt so that if a belt develops any problem then the

process is not stalled.• It also has a switch after every 25-30m to stop belt in case of emergency.• The max angular elevation of conveyer is designed such that its about 20

degrees.• ZERO SPEED SWITCH- It is a safety device for motors i.e. if belt is not

moving and motor is on then the switch checks the speed of the belt and switches off the motor when speed is zero.

MAGNETIC SEPARATION

• It is used to separate any metal pieces from the coal.

• This process takes place before the coal is being sent through the conveyer belt for crushing.

• The capacity of this device is around 50kg.

Page 12: ntpc ppt

COAL CRUSHER

• To ensure that the coal is of uniform size it is passed through crusher.

• The crusher is of ring type.• Has a motor rating of 400HP, 606KV.• It is designed to crush the pieces to 20mm size.

Page 13: ntpc ppt

PULVERIZER

• Pulverization takes place in two stationary rollers and a power driven boul.

• Its main functions are Drying of coal Grinding Separation of particles of the

desired size• Coal is thus pulverized to

increase its surface exposure thus permitting rapid combustion.

Page 14: ntpc ppt

ADVANTAGES OF PULVERIZATION

• It becomes easy to burn wide variety of coal.• Powdered coal has more heating surface area.• High rates of combustion.• Rate of combustion can be adjusted to meet

varying loads.• High temperature can be produced in the

furnace.

Diagram of Coal based thermal power plant•Coal is conveyed in a pulverized fuel mill.•This coal is mixed with pre heated air.•The hot air- fuel mixture is forced at high pressure into boiler where it ignites.•The water flows along the tube lined wall of the boiler.•This water is then turned into steam due to the ignited mixture.•The steam is superheated where its temperature and pressure rapidly increases.

Page 16: ntpc ppt

Diagram of Coal based thermal power plant•This steam is then piped to the high pressure turbine.•The three phase turbine process starts.•The steam exhausted is returned to boiler reheater,it is then passed through intermediate and then low pressure turbine.•Now the exiting steam is brought in contact with cold water pumped in from cooling towers inside the condenser.
